The award-winning producers of TV shows Thirtysomething and My So-Called Life are taking their latest project online, citing "frustration" at US TV networks. Quarterlife, a drama about a group of recent graduates in Chicago, started as a pilot for ABC in 2005, but the network declined to make a full series. But creators Marshall Herskovitz and Ed Zwick stuck with the idea, and the show will now debut on MySpace in November. |
